PROSECCO SINCE 1948

De Bernard was founded in 1948 in Bastia d’Alpago (Belluno), a small village nestling against the thousand-year-old Cansiglio wood. At the beginning in Bastia d’Alpago ferruccio de Bernard used to distill just Kapriol, a liqueur obtained from medicinal herbs and juniper berries and famed throughout the whole Alpine region. In the early 1950s, the estate was transferred to Conegliano where it started to produce sparkling Prosecco wine. By 1957, Prosecco De Bernard was already being exported to many countries, and even as far as Australia. In 1962, the state was awarded “Best Prosecco Wine” by the widely distributed magazine Quattrosoldi.

Situated in the first hills of Conegliano, precisely in San Pietro di Feletto, de Bernard uses only the finest estate-grown fruit to craft our prestigious Prosecco DOCG and sparkling wines. Created using the innovative method of Charmat-Martinotti production, our meticulously crafted wines combine passion artistry and science – all for offering you a unique product capable of enriching your special moments. The signature wine of De Bernard is Prosecco Superior DOCG brut Millesimato a blend of indigenous grape varieties 85% Glera 7% Verdisio, 8% Perera and is a perfect balance of elegance and intensity.

The man behind this peerless sparkling wine tradition based on absolute respect for its fruit of origin, the Glera variety, is Beniamino Maschio. In 2002, Maschio took over this beautiful wine-growing estate and cellar, carrying on the quest for excellence undertaken by the De Bernard family with great passion and enthusiasm. He further enhanced all of the current Docs, including the Conegliano Valdobbiadene Superiore Docg, a Treviso Doc, another Docg vintage and a rosè.
